Author Nicholas Sparks Affirms He Supports LGBTQ Rights, Amid Recent Accusations

After The Daily Beast published emails from The Notebook author Nicholas Sparks, where he declares that he won’t allow an LGBT club at a school he co-founded, the writer quickly came back with a response.

In a statement issued on Facebook, Nicholas said he is “an unequivocal supporter of gay marriage, gay adoption, and equal employment rights and would never want to discourage any young person or adult from embracing who they are.”

“As someone who has spent the better part of my life as a writer who understands the power of words, I regret and apologize that mine have potentially hurt young people and members of the LGBTQ community, including my friends and colleagues in that community,” he continued.

He concluded, “It’s never been my intent to be unresponsive to the needs of the LGBTQ or any minority community. In fact the opposite is true, and I trust my actions moving forward will confirm that.”

The statement might leverage some heat, but that isn’t stopping the legal battle Nicholas is in with the school over claims that he groomed a discriminatory environment — even once allegedly banning students from forming an LGBT club.
